Reliable Flame Retardancy and SafetyOur PVC insulation cables are available in FR (Flame Retardant) and FRLS (Flame Retardant Low Smoke) classifications, designed to minimize the risk of fire propagation. This ensures added safety in densely populated and sensitive installations such as homes, offices, or industrial panels, meeting the most stringent fire safety requirements.
Flexible Design for Diverse InstallationsBuilt with both stranded and solid copper conductors, these cables support a bending radius of at least 6x overall diameter, allowing effortless routing through surface, conduit, trunking, or raceway installations. Available as single or multicore options, they fit varied electrical applications in custom or standard dimensions.
Exceptional Durability and ResistanceThe PVC insulation and outer jacket provide exceptional resistance to chemicals, UV (on request), heat, and mechanical stresses. This ensures long-term reliabilityeven in harsh or outdoor environments. The cables maintain high dielectric strength, remain crack-proof, and sustain flexibility over a wide temperature range (-10C to +70C).

Q: What are the benefits of flame retardant (FR/FRLS) PVC insulation cables?
A: FR and FRLS PVC cables significantly enhance fire safety by reducing flame spread and smoke emission during fire incidents. They help minimize damage and support safer evacuation, especially in critical or crowded premises.
Q: When should I request UV-resistant PVC cables?
A: Request UV-resistant variants if your installation is exposed to direct sunlight or outdoor conditions for prolonged periods. This feature ensures the insulation maintains integrity and performance despite continuous UV exposure.
